摘要:利用計算機對試題庫進行管理是實現計算機輔助教學的一個重要內容。試題庫的計算機化管理,不僅可以對試題進行科學、系統(tǒng)的管理,還可以規(guī)范試卷命題范圍和內容,更準確地評測學生學習效果。本文針對這一情況,研究了包括用戶管理、試題維護、試題組卷和試卷查詢等功能模塊的試題庫管理系統(tǒng)。
關鍵詞:試題庫;管理信息系統(tǒng);系統(tǒng)設計
1 引言
隨著計算機的普遍應用,以實現辦公自動化和管理信息化為目的,設計開發(fā)小型信息管理系統(tǒng)在當今社會中非常普遍,學校的管理也進入了信息化時代。面對大量的試題信息和快速的更新,傳統(tǒng)的試題管理方式非常繁瑣,已然不適應時代發(fā)展,需要采用信息系統(tǒng)來提高管理工作效率。本文針對這一問題,對試題庫管理系統(tǒng)進行了功能設計,分析了主要功能模塊及其之間的關系。
2 需求分析
目前,多數學校的試題庫管理尚處于手工作業(yè)階段,這種管理方式不但效率低下,還常常會因為管理不善而出現紕漏。設計開發(fā)試題庫管理系統(tǒng)不僅可以幫助老師提高工作效率、降低工作強度,也有助于學生根據題庫內容合理安排知識點學習、檢驗學習效果。
結合教學實際,本系統(tǒng)需要實現對題庫中試題維護、試題組卷以及對所生成試卷的管理等功能,主要包括以下幾個方面:
(1)管理員的管理功能。對用戶信息進行管理,包括用戶的增加、刪除,用戶密碼、個人資料、用戶權限等信息的修改。
(2)試題的基本管理功能。對試題庫中試題的查詢、增加、修改和刪除等基本功能,試題維護是試題庫管理系統(tǒng)最基礎的功能之一。
(3)試題的組卷功能。對試題庫中的試題進行自動組卷、手動組卷,實現隨機生成試卷功能。
(4)試卷庫的管理。對已組成的試卷進行查詢,添加、刪除或修改試題,以及再組卷等功能。
在界面方面,要求本系統(tǒng)具有美觀大方的操作界面,簡單方便的操作流程。在系統(tǒng)性能方面,還要求系統(tǒng)具有較強的安全性,對數據和相關信息有較強的保護性;具有較強的穩(wěn)定性,保證能夠穩(wěn)定運行,不易出錯;具有一定的兼容性,能夠與其它軟硬件系統(tǒng)兼容。另外,在可能的情況下,還可以考慮不僅僅開發(fā)PC端試題庫管理系統(tǒng),同時也開發(fā)移動APP,以適應當前移動互聯時代發(fā)展的需要。
3 功能設計
(1)模塊設計
針對系統(tǒng)需求,本試題庫管理系統(tǒng)將由以下四個模塊組成:用戶登錄模塊,可以實現使用用戶的添加和用戶密碼的修改;試題維護模塊,可以實現對題庫中試題的增加、修改和刪除;試題組卷模塊,可以實現自動組卷和手動組卷;試卷查詢模塊,可以實現生成試卷。系統(tǒng)總體功能模塊結構如圖1所示。
(2)數據流設計
用戶向試題庫管理系統(tǒng)發(fā)出登錄請求后,系統(tǒng)將進行用戶信息的驗證。管理員具有添加用戶權限,一般用戶則只有修改權限。成功登錄后,進入系統(tǒng)主界面,由主界面可以發(fā)出多條操作請求:
試題維護請求發(fā)出后即可進入試題維護界面,在此可以實現對試題庫中試題的維護功能,即對試題庫中試題進行增加、修改和刪除等操作,并將新的試題信息存儲到題庫中。
組卷請求發(fā)出后即可進入試題組卷界面,在此可以實現對試題手動和自動兩種不同方式的組卷功能。首先通過設定的組卷參數篩選出符合標準的試題,然后從中選取需要的試題,點擊加入后系統(tǒng)會自動將所選取的試題信息送入題簽庫,輸入試卷標題后即可輸出試卷和相應的參考答案。
查詢請求發(fā)出后即可進入試卷查詢界面,在此可以查詢到題簽庫中所有試卷信息,然后點擊所需要的試卷后系統(tǒng)會自動顯示出該試卷所有信息,進而可以實現再組卷的功能。
試題庫管理系統(tǒng)的數據流如圖2所示:
(3)界面設計
登錄界面。登錄界面包括用戶登錄、增加/刪除/修改用戶和修改用戶密碼三個窗體,可以實現用戶的登錄,系統(tǒng)根據用戶輸入的用戶名及密碼自動查詢“賬戶”數據表中的數據,若輸入的用戶名在數據表中存在則判斷密碼是否正確,若輸入正確即可進入系統(tǒng)主界面。用戶還可以在登錄頁面對自己的密碼進行修改,用戶輸入用戶名及密碼后點擊修改密碼按鈕即可進入修改用戶密碼窗體,在此可以對密碼進行修改。另外,如果輸入管理員用戶名和密碼還可在登錄頁面實現增加新用戶的功能,點擊“新增用戶”即可進入新用戶增加窗體,輸入新的用戶名及密碼完成新用戶的增加操作。
主界面。主界面可以實現整個試題庫系統(tǒng)功能的導航作用,用戶可以在各功能之間進行轉換。進入主界面可以看到“試題維護”、“試題組卷”、“試卷查詢”等按鈕,點擊按鈕即可進入相應界面。
試題維護界面。在此界面可以實現對數據庫“題庫”中試題的維護操作,此操作可以實現以下功能:直接向題庫中增加新試題;通過檢索功能對題庫中的試題信息進行檢索,快速找到使用者所需要的試題,然后對其進行修改、刪除等操作。
試題組卷界面。在主界面點擊“試題組卷”按鈕即可進入組卷界面,在此可以通過自動組卷和手工組卷兩種方式實現試卷生成功能。通過對組卷參數的設置,系統(tǒng)將自動從數據庫中檢索符合參數設置的所有試題,然后用戶即可手動點擊加入,將試題信息添加到題簽庫中,從而完成手動組卷的操作。若設置完組卷參數后,添加要生成的試卷中本參數設置下試題的數量,系統(tǒng)將自動把符合條件的試題信息添加到題簽庫中,從而完成自動組卷的操作。
試卷查詢界面。本界面可以實現對歷史生成試卷的查看、修改及再組卷的功能。點擊進入后系統(tǒng)將自動檢索“題簽庫”數據表中的試卷信息,從中選擇所需要的試卷,然后將該試卷中試題信息在試題組卷界面的題簽庫中顯示出,用戶可以對該試卷進行試題添加、調整順序等操作,添加試卷標題后即可重新組成標準格式的試卷和答案。
4 結論
試題庫管理系統(tǒng)集用戶管理、試題維護、試題組卷和試卷查詢等功能于一體,為教師管理試題提供了平臺,使得教師方便地完成試題維護、生成試卷、查看試卷等操作。本系統(tǒng)的應用不僅可以減輕教師管理試題和試卷的工作量,還可以更加科學、系統(tǒng)、有效地管理試題。
參考文獻:
[1] 李鳳來,馬東元. 中小學教師需要掌握的10項信息化教學技能[M]. 北京:高等教育出版社,2014.
[2] 沙景榮,孫沛華. 中小學信息化有效教學應用案例[M]. 北京:中國鐵道出版社,2011.
作者簡介:
趙益浩(2000-),男,漢族,山東泰安人,單位:山東省實驗中學,研究方向:自動化、信息化.